
A new educational program, Experience AI, has been formally launched in Nepal.
Experience AI was launched with the goal of introducing kids aged 11 to 14 to the fundamental ideas of artificial intelligence (AI), also equipping them to be both educated users and responsible developers of AI technology.
The program, co-developed by the Raspberry Pi Foundation and Google DeepMind and introduced in Nepal by Digital and Beyond, aims to equip Nepali youth with critical AI literacy skills.
The Experience AI curriculum will provide students practical insights into AI while also encouraging critical thinking about the technologies' ethical and societal consequences. The curriculum also aims to create new career paths in agriculture, healthcare, and business while allowing students to address important real-world concerns in Nepal.
Philip Colligan, CEO of the Raspberry Pi Foundation said, "I am delighted to welcome Digital and Beyond to the global network of organisations advancing AI literacy through Experience AI. Together we will provide thousands of young people in Nepal with the skills and confidence they need to thrive in a world that is increasingly being shaped by AI technologies."
